What does the war in Gaza mean for the future of Israel, Zionism and Jewish identity?
Peter Beinart has become one of the most prominent and controversial Jewish voices challenging Israel's political direction. Once a supporter of a two-state solution, he now argues that lasting peace can only come through equal rights for Israelis and Palestinians, regardless of religion or ethnicity.
In this conversation with Geraldine Doogue and Hamish Macdonald, Beinart explains his struggle with the idea of a Jewish state, how his South African upbringing shaped his views on nationalism and democracy, and why he believes Israel is becoming increasingly isolated internationally.
Beinart also asks: how can you make a plan for the future when there is no clear way for Palestinians in the West Bank and Gaza to make their voice heard? Without elected representatives, how can decision-makers know what the Palestinian people want for themselves?
